Output 7ba20586b7d63f60a760d136f5cf8bc9841a2d87e8b620496aed96b0835e0290:1

value
847015897800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52c45e7a50901be79489194e6586afe84d888149 OP_EQUALVERIFY OP_CHECKSIG
address
DCgjBx2gQagSnZ4DGdjDkKHhmUSK3GSLKF
transaction
7ba20586b7d63f60a760d136f5cf8bc9841a2d87e8b620496aed96b0835e0290